Friday, December 19, 2008 City Hall bets hike lead in Sara bowlfest By Marianne Saberon-Abalayan
THE City Government of Davao team stretched its division A lead by hitting a total of 3,568 pinfalls after six games in the Vice Mayor Inday Sara Z. Duterte Pamaskong Handog Open Bowling Tournament 2008 at Fairlanes Bowling Center Tuesday night.
Rolling 3,354 pins, the Dabawenyo Bowlers Association (DBA) kept second place while Fairlanes also retained the third spot with 3,323 pinfalls.
Barangay 7-A, which was fifth last meeting, unseated Davao City Bowlers Association (Daciba) for the fourth spot after striking 3,319. The latter settled for fifth with 3,291 in the category for government organizations, private organizations and non-government organizations.
Trailing behind were Fedco (3,280) and Davao City Water District (3,220). Diagold, meanwhile, is still on top in division B for commercial teams. It garnered 3,552.
CBA zoomed to second spot from sixth with 3,533 followed by Tamgem (3,491), MDC Traders (3,461), Topshot (3,460), Gian's Breakfast Club (3,445) and D' Adventurers (3,425) for the third to seventh places.
The last two games in the elimination round were ongoing Thursday night where the top four teams in each bracket will play the step-the-ladder championship round Friday night.
Cash prizes and trophies are up for grabs in the meet sponsored by Davao City Vice Mayor Duterte and organized by the Sunday Bowlers Club.
